Country Ham, Mushroom, Green Pepper, Red Onion & Spinach Frittata
Frittata is an egg-based Italian dish similar to an omelet or crustless quiche, enriched with additional ingredients such as meats, cheeses, vegetables, rice or pasta. Olive Garden’s Creamy Alfredo Pasta Popular Copycat Clone Recipe & a little history
Know when, where and by whom this creamy, decadent pasta originated? Well, Pasta Alfredo was invented by Alfredo di Lelio at his restaurant, “Alfredo,” in 1914 as a variation of “Fettuccine al burro”.
